Body & Dimensions
The car is a 3 Series Station wagon (estate) with 5 seats and 5 doors. It has a length of 4633 mm (182.4 in.), width of 1811 mm (71.3 in.), and height of 1429 mm (56.26 in.). The wheelbase is 2810 mm (110.63 in.), with a front track of 1531 mm (60.28 in.) and rear track of 1572 mm (61.89 in.). The minimum turning circle is 11.3 m (37.07 ft.) and the ride height/ground clearance is 140 mm (5.51 in.).

Fuel Consumption
The car in question is a diesel-powered 3 Series model that complies with Euro 6 emission standards. Its urban fuel consumption ranges between 5.3-5.7 l/100 km, extra-urban consumption is between 4.3-4.6 l/100 km, and combined consumption is between 4.7-5.0 l/100 km, with CO2 emissions of 123-131 g/km.

Engine & Transmission
The BMW 3 Series is a rear-wheel drive sedan powered by a 2.0-liter inline-4 diesel engine, producing 224 horsepower and 450 Nm of torque. It features an 8-speed automatic transmission and has a fuel-efficient engine with a displacement of 1995 cm3. The car has a front longitudinal engine layout and an independent coil spring front suspension, along with an independent multi-link rear suspension.

The BMW 3 Series is a compact luxury car with a curb weight of 1575 kg and a maximum weight of 2135 kg. It has a fuel tank capacity of 57 liters and a trunk boot space of 495-1500 liters. It can tow a trailer with a maximum weight of 1800 kg with brakes and 750 kg without brakes.
